Mid- to Long-term Follow-up of Severe Acetabular Bone Defect after Revision Total Hip Arthroplasty Using Impaction Bone Grafting and Metal Mesh.

Chao YangKechao ZhuHuiyong DaiXianlong ZhangQiaojie WangQi Wang
Published in: Orthopaedic surgery (2023)
IBG and metal mesh with a cemented acetabular component for revision THA is an effective technique for treating severe acetabular bone defects, with effective mid- to long-term outcomes due to the solid reconstruction of the acetabular bone defect and restoration of the hip rotation center.
